Transaction 6a886153b2aa648287151714e96ad52b5273fc679ddcbbd0afe304937bdc442b
1 Input
1 Output
-
6a886153b2aa648287151714e96ad52b5273fc679ddcbbd0afe304937bdc442b:0
- value
- 13632
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95a878fd680d847db91495597f0ac141456d609b OP_EQUAL
- address
- 3FLLRot6DKD28XtMEfd3jL68ZhKf9rZkE3